    Set of two antique prints titled 'Arabischer Hengst. Etalon Arabe' and 'Arabische Stute. Jument Arabe'. Two horse prints of an Arab stallion, Arab mare and Arab foal. These prints originate from 'Naturgeschichte Abbildungen der Sæugethiere' by Heinrich R. Schinz. Published 1827. This work on mammals was part of a series of volumes issued covering all aspects of natural history, including birds, fish, reptiles and mammals. The plates are lithographed by Carl Joseph Brodtmann (1787-1862) one of the most accomplished Swiss lithographers...
